Company Description
Intactis Bio Corp has developed and provisionally patented novel biomanufacturing methods, tissue culture equipment, and techniques to fabricate intact tissues. Intactis Bio’s first target is an engineered brain tissue for use in biocomputation and regenerative medicine. (www.intactis.bio)
